Eligibility and legal requirements in Cienegas Terrace

These requirements are based on Texas law and Texas DPS guidance for first-time adult applicants.

Who must take it

Texas DPS guidance says first-time applicants ages 18-24 must complete adult driver education or teen driver education. Contact the court or check the online portal.

Seat time rule

Texas-approved adult driver education is six hours minimum. Providers cannot shorten it. Contact the court or check the online portal for your case eligibility.

Certificate used

Completion is documented with the ADE-1317 certificate used in the DPS licensing process. Contact the court or check the online portal to confirm acceptance.

Court eligibility varies

Ticket dismissal or compliance options can vary by court and charge type. Contact the court or check the online portal before you choose any course.

What the six-hour class covers and allows

Adult Drivers Education 6 Hour Course LIC: C2830 is a Texas adult driver education program designed to cover the core rules of the road: traffic laws, signs, right-of-way, and safe driving decisions. Texas Department of Licensing and Regulation (TDLR) regulates and approves driver education providers, and Texas Department of Public Safety (DPS) uses completion proof as part of the licensing workflow. In plain terms, the course is one piece of paperwork and learning you may need before you can move forward with DPS steps for a first license. What it legally allows next depends on why you are taking it. For first-time adult applicants in the required age range, the completion certificate is used during the DPS process; for court-related situations, eligibility and acceptance can depend on the specific court, charge, and deadlines, so you should verify through the court portal or clerk.

Verifying requirements under Texas law

Texas driver education is overseen by the Texas Department of Licensing and Regulation (TDLR), and Texas Department of Public Safety (DPS) explains how to choose a driver education course and how driver education fits the licensing process. For the Impact Texas Adult Drivers (ITAD) requirement tied to road testing, DPS provides the official overview at impacttexasdrivers.dps.texas.gov. Because court and licensing situations are not identical, your eligibility may vary based on age, charge type, prior completions, and deadlines. If you are doing this for a ticket, check with your court first or use the court online portal to confirm whether a six-hour course is accepted for your specific case. If you are using it for a first Texas license, confirm current DPS documentation requirements before your appointment, since required documents and processes can change. The safest approach is to rely on DPS pages for driver education and ITAD details and to call the specific DPS office you plan to visit if anything is unclear.

Frequently Asked Questions in Cienegas Terrace

These answers relate to Texas Adult Drivers Education 6 Hour Course LIC: C2830 and common DPS and court questions.

What is the Adult Drivers Education 6 Hour Course used for in Texas?
It is an adult driver education course covering Texas traffic laws and safe driving practices. For some first-time adult applicants, DPS uses the completion certificate as part of the licensing process.
Who is required to take the six-hour adult driver education course?
DPS guidance generally requires it for first-time license applicants ages 18-24. If you are dealing with a ticket, contact the court or check the online portal to confirm eligibility.
Is the course exactly six hours, or can I finish early?
Texas adult driver education has a six-hour minimum seat-time requirement. A provider cannot legally issue completion before the full time is met.
Can I take the course online from home in Texas?
Yes, adult driver education may be offered online if it is approved by the Texas Department of Licensing and Regulation (TDLR). Your device and internet connection are the main practical requirements.
What is the ADE-1317 certificate?
ADE-1317 is the adult driver education completion certificate used in the DPS licensing workflow. If you need it for court, verify with the court portal or clerk that it is accepted for your case.
Do I still have to do Impact Texas Adult Drivers (ITAD)?
In many cases, DPS requires ITAD before the road test, and it is separate from the six-hour course. DPS provides the official ITAD information at impacttexasdrivers.dps.texas.gov.
If I am 25 or older, do I have to take adult driver education?
Generally, Texas does not require the six-hour adult driver education course for first-time applicants age 25 and older, but procedures can vary. Check current DPS guidance for your specific situation.
Does finishing this course mean I will not take any tests at DPS?
Not necessarily. DPS may still require vision testing and a road test, and requirements can depend on what you have already completed and your application type.
What is the difference between teen driver education and adult driver education?
Teen programs are longer and structured around permit phases, supervised driving, and age-based restrictions. Adult driver education is a shorter course focused on rules, signs, and safe driving decisions.
Can a court in Webb County accept this for a ticket?
It depends on the charge, your driving record, and the court rules for that docket. Contact the court or check the online portal to confirm whether a six-hour adult course is allowed.
How long do I have to finish the course once I start?
Course pacing rules can depend on the provider and Texas approval requirements, but the total instruction time must be at least six hours. If you have a court deadline, confirm your due date first.

Will this lower my insurance in Texas?
Insurance discounts are set by each insurer, not guaranteed by the state. Ask your agent what proof they accept and whether a driver education certificate helps in your situation.
How much does adult driver education usually cost?
Pricing varies by provider and what is included with the course. If cost matters, compare what you get (like testing and certificate handling) before you commit.
After I complete the course, what should I do next?
For licensing, review the current DPS steps for first-time applicants, including ITAD if required before the road test. For court matters, confirm the submission method and deadline with the court portal or clerk.
